How To Choose The Best 31 Liter Backpack
At 31 liters you are in the Goldilocks zone — large enough for a laptop, change of clothes, and a camera cube, yet small enough to avoid the gym-bag bulk. The key is matching the pack’s compartment architecture to your primary use case: commuter, traveler, photographer, or outdoors enthusiast.
Compartment Layout: Dedicated vs. Open
A bag with multiple dedicated compartments (laptop sleeve, tablet pocket, organizer panel) saves time when you need to grab items on the move, but eats into usable volume. Open-main-compartment designs sacrifice organization for the ability to stuff in irregularly shaped items like a jacket or gym shoes. Decide which trade-off matters more for your daily load.
Shoulder Strap and Back Panel Comfort
Padded, contoured shoulder straps with a sternum strap dramatically improve carry comfort when a 31-liter pack is fully loaded. Look for S-curve straps and a back panel with ventilation channels — closed-cell foam traps heat, while mesh-covered air channels let your back breathe during a warm commute or a day hike.

1. SWISSGEAR 1900 ScanSmart Laptop Backpack
The SWISSGEAR 1900 ScanSmart is built around one specific pain point: airport security. Its laptop compartment unzips to lie completely flat on the conveyor belt, letting you keep your 17-inch machine inside the bag without pulling it out. That lay-flat feature alone shaves minutes off every TSA line, making this the most efficient travel option at 31 liters.
Beyond security speed, the bag packs an accordion file holder, an RFID-protected organizer panel with a removable key clip, and two mesh side pockets that handle a 32-oz Nalgene. The Add-a-Bag trolley strap slides over any suitcase handle, and the back panel uses airflow padding to keep your spine dry during a sprint through the terminal.
The trade-off is material. The 100% polyester shell is lightweight but not waterproof — several users noted interior moisture after heavy rain. If you commute in wet weather, pair this bag with a rain cover or choose a model with a tarpaulin exterior. For dry-weather travelers and office workers, the organization density here is unmatched at its mid-range price tier.

2. WANDRD PRVKE Rolltop 31L V4 Photography Bundle
The PRVKE V4 is a modular photography system disguised as a daily carry pack. The included Essential Plus Camera Cube is removable and doubles as a standalone bag, while the rolltop closure expands usable capacity from 31 liters to 35 liters when you need to stash a jacket or a tripod. Side access lets you grab a body or lens without unpacking the main compartment — a critical speed advantage for street photographers.
The materials are genuinely weatherproof: waterproof tarpaulin on the exterior, 1680D ballistic nylon on high-wear points, and YKK weather-resistant zippers throughout. A clamshell opening makes packing cubes easy, and the hidden passport pocket plus luggage pass-through rail turn this into a viable one-bag travel setup for short trips.
At this price point, the PRVKE is a premium investment, but the build quality and modularity mean it will outlast cheaper alternatives by years. The Atacama Clay color option also avoids the typical “camera bag” silhouette, keeping your gear discreet in urban environments.

3. Direct Action Ghost Tactical Backpack 31 Liter
The Ghost MK II is a 31-liter pack built for scenarios where failure is not an option. The 500D Cordura shell is water-resistant and abrasion-proof, and the entire pack uses YKK zippers and Duraflex hardware. Internally, it has a hydration sleeve plus a padded laptop compartment accessed from the back panel — the pack’s real load-bearing design keeps the laptop protected against drops.
The modularity is extreme: the front organizer pocket detaches and becomes a standalone 3.5-liter pouch with its own handle, the waistbelt is a fully functional PALS/MOLLE belt that works on its own, and laser-cut MOLLE webbing on the front and sides accepts pouches, carabiners, or an admin panel. S-profiled shoulder straps and the Combat Vent System create air channels between the pack and your back, reducing sweat during a long hike or a heavy commute.
The tactical aesthetic is also polarizing; it does not blend into an office environment. For field work, bug-out bags, or anyone who prioritizes ruggedness over weight savings, this is the toughest 31-liter bag available.

4. Swissdigital Design Laptop Backpack SD803-01
The Swissdigital SD803-01 targets the tech commuter who wants connectivity and privacy in one package. An integrated USB charging port (power bank not included) lets you top off your phone without unzipping the bag, and the RFID-protected pocket shields your passport and credit cards from digital pickpockets. The bag’s three-compartment layout keeps a 15.6-inch laptop, tablet, and documents separated from your lunch or gym clothes.
Carry comfort benefits from S-curve padded shoulder straps that are 0.3 to 0.5 inches wider than standard backpack straps, distributing weight across more surface area. The back panel uses a 3D ventilation system that creates a gap between the pack and your spine, and the Add-a-Bag strap slides over a suitcase handle for one-handed airport navigation.
The nylon construction feels solid but the bag weighs 2.2 pounds fully empty — competitive for its feature set. Some users report that the USB port is convenient but the cable routing can be finicky. If you need a pocketed panel for tech organization while keeping a professional look, this Swissdigital delivers at a sensible capacity.

5. EASTPAK Out Of Office 31L Backpack
The EASTPAK Out Of Office strips the 31-liter backpack down to essentials: two main compartments, a front organization pocket, a zippered rear security pocket, and a padded laptop sleeve for devices up to 16 inches. The polyamide fabric is lightweight at roughly 1.4 pounds and water-repellent enough that rain beads off the surface, as multiple verified buyers noted. There are no extra bells like USB ports or RFID panels — just a clean, functional shell.
The air mesh shoulder straps and padded back panel provide enough support for a moderate daily load of books, a laptop, and lunch. The side bottle holder is marketed as a hydration solution, but several users pointed out that the lack of a second bottle pocket means you only get one drink slot. The dual-compartment layout keeps work items separate from personal gear, which is adequate for school or a light office commute.
Value here is the headline. The Out Of Office delivers a proven Eastpak build at a budget-friendly tier, but the “primitive” organization — as one reviewer called it — will frustrate users who need dedicated slots for chargers, pens, and cables. For anyone who just needs a tough, simple pack that holds 31 liters without fuss, this is the affordable entry point.
